1. Paradiso 37

A high-energy hotspot called Paradiso 37 offers more than 30 different varieties of tequila and varied food with some Latin-Caribbean twists.

It can be found at Disney Springs, Florida, at 1590 Buena Vista Drive, Golden Oak. The restaurant features a lively color design and a sizable collection of tequila bottles on display.

Wander to the patio to find a position with a view of the lake, then indulge in the creative fare and beverages offered here.

The hours of operation for Paradiso 37 are 11 am to 11:30 pm on Friday and Saturday, and 11 am to 11 pm on Sunday through Thursday.

What to eat?

In addition to Mexican-inspired food, the menu at this restaurant is much more varied and includes dishes from South and Central America. Order the San Juan meat empanadas as a starter. Continue with an entree of roasted half a chicken from Peru paired with poofy mashed potatoes and savory green beans. Try the airy, tiered Florida sunshine cake for the perfect finishing touch.

3. Raglan Road Irish Pub

A popular hotspot in Downtown Disney, Raglan Road Irish Pub serves traditional Irish pub meals and live Celtic music and dancers.

It can be found in Orlando, Florida, at 1640 Buena Vista Drive. Every day of the week, this well-known Irish pub puts on spectacular shows replete with Irish music and dance.

This sit-down restaurant at Disney Springs is a wonderful place to unwind because it has lots of outdoor seating. The establishment is open Monday through Friday from 10 am to 11:30 pm and on weekends from 9 am to 11:30 pm.

What to eat?

Traditional fish and chips are a must-have in any Irish pub. Additionally, they offer their spin on classic Irish dishes such as the Shepherds To-Die-For Pie and Bangin’ Bangers & Mighty Mash.

Dark and milk chocolate mousse with fresh raspberries and chocolate nut crumble is served as a dessert. Dessert should be enjoyed with a cup of coffee or tea. Craft bottled beer, whisky, wine, and bubbly are all available on the menu.

5. Wine Bar George

Wine Bar George is a large, rustic-chic establishment with various wines, small meals inspired by many cultures, and patio seating.

It can be found at 1610 E. Buena Vista Dr. at Disney Springs in Lake Buena Vista, Florida. George Miliotes, a professional sommelier, created it.

The hours of operation for Wine Bar George are Friday 12 pm to 11:30 pm, Saturday 10:30 am to 11:30 pm, Sunday 10:30 am to 11 pm, and Monday through Thursday 12 pm to 11 pm.

Most dining establishments in Disney Springs, including Wine Bar George, accept Disney Gift Cards as payment.

What to eat?

Any wine enthusiast should visit The Wine Bar George. It sells wine by the ounce in addition to bottles and glass.

Wine Bar George offers a wide variety of food options, including small plates, charcuterie boards, entrées, and even family-style meals that may accommodate up to four people.

If you’re not in the mood for wine, they also offer a variety of ice cocktails and beer.

6. The Daily Poutine

A walk-up restaurant, The Daily Poutine, serves Canadian poutine with traditional and unusual toppings.

It also has outdoor seating. It may be found at Lake Buena Vista, Florida at 1674 E Buena Vista Dr A. On Friday and Saturday, the hours of operation are 11 am to 11:30 pm, and Sunday through Thursday, they are 11 am to 11 pm. You can pick up curbside or eat in.

What to eat?

The highly informal Daily Poutine isn’t elegant, but it will satisfy your appetite and cost less than other Disney Springs places.

The menu offers hot fries, ooey-gooey melted cheese, gravy, and more.

You order at the counter and then wait for your traditional Canadian poutine meal that will cling to your ribs and then some at this counter-service restaurant.

Your poutine won’t be ordinary with the addition of tastes from Korea, Ireland, Italy, and other international cuisines.
